Bộ đề thi giữa học kì 2 môn Tin học 10 năm 2024 - 2025 sách Chân trời sáng tạo 3 Đề thi giữa kì 2 Tin học 10 (Cấu trúc mới, có đáp án)
Đề thi giữa kì 2 Tin học 10 Chân trời sáng tạo năm 2025 gồm 3 đề kiểm tra có đáp án hướng dẫn giải chi tiết. Thông qua đề thi giữa kì 2 Tin học 10 quý thầy cô có thêm nhiều tài liệu tham khảo để ra đề thi cho các em học sinh của mình
TOP 3 Đề kiểm tra học kì 2 Tin học 10 Chân trời sáng tạo gồm 1 đề được biên soạn theo cấu trúc hoàn toàn mới gồm trắc nghiệm lựa chọn đáp án đúng, trắc nghiệm đúng sai và tự luận và 2 đề theo cấu trúc cũ. Hi vọng qua đề thi giữa kì 2 Tin học 10 Chân trời sáng tạo này sẽ là người bạn đồng hành giúp các em học sinh lớp 10 dễ dàng ôn tập, hệ thống kiến thức, luyện giải đề, rồi so sánh kết quả thuận tiện hơn. Ngoài ra các bạn xem thêm: đề thi giữa kì 2 môn Ngữ văn 10 Chân trời sáng tạo, đề thi giữa kì 2 môn Vật lí 10 Chân trời sáng tạo.
Đề thi giữa kì 2 Tin học 10 Chân trời sáng tạo năm 2025
Đề thi giữa kì 2 Tin học 10
SỞ GD- ĐT … TRƯỜNG THPT … | ĐỀ THI GIỮA HỌC KÌ II NĂM HỌC 2024- -2025 MÔN TIN HỌC – KHỐI 10 |
I.PHẦN TRẮC NGHIỆM
PHẦN I: Câu trắc nghiệm nhiều phương án lựa chọn. Thí sinh trả lời từ câu 1 đến câu 12. Mỗi câu hỏi thí sinh chỉ chọn một phương án.
Câu 1. Trong NNLT Python, phép toán chia lấy phần dư là:
A. div
B. mod
C. //
D. %
Câu 2. Trong NNLT Python, so sánh bằng và khác được viết như thế nào ?
A. == (bằng), != (khác)
B. = (bằng), = !(khác)
C. == (bằng), <>(khác)
D. = (bằng), <>(khác)
Câu 3: Biểu thức trong Python math.sqrt(x+ math.sqrt(x+ math.sqrt(x))) là biểu thức
nào sau đây trong toán học?
Câu 4 Trong NNLT Python, để gán cho biến x giá trị là 1, câu lệnh nào sau đây đúng?
A. 1=x
B. x=1
C. x:=1
D. 1=:x
Câu 5. Trong NNLT Python, cấu trúc rẽ nhánh dạng thiếu là:
A. if <điều kiện> : <câu lệnh >
B. IF <điều kiện> : <câu lệnh >
C. if <điều kiện> then <câu lệnh >;
D. IF <điều kiện> THEN <câu lệnh>;
Câu 6. Trong NNLT Python, cấu trúc rẽ nhánh dạng đủ là:
A. if <điều kiện> : <câu lệnh 1> else: <câu lệnh 2>
B. if <điều kiện> : <câu lệnh 1> else: <câu lệnh 2>
C.IF <điều kiện> : <câu lệnh 1> ELSE: <câu lệnh 2>
D.IF <điều kiện> : <câu lệnh 1>
ELSE: <câu lệnh 2>
Câu 7: Trong NNLT Python, câu lệnh sau cho kết quả trên màn hình là gì? if 1<2 and 1>3: print(‘false’)
else: print(‘true’)
A. TRUE
B. true
C. FALSE
D. false
Câu 8: Trong NNLT Python để kiểm tra số tự nhiên n khác 0 là số chẵn hay lẻ, câu lệnh nào sau đây là đúng?
A. if n//2==1: print(‘so chan’)
B. if n//2==0: print(‘so chan’) else: print(‘so le’) else: print(‘so le’)
C. if n%2==0: print(‘so chan’)
D. if n%2==1: print(‘so chan’) else: print(‘so le’) else: print(‘so le’)
Câu 9: Trong NNLT Python, cho đoạn chương trình sau:
a=b=1 c,d=1,2 print(a+b+c+d)
Kết quả trên màn hình là:
A. 3
B. 4
C. 5
D. 6
Câu 10. Trong NNLT Python, để nhập 1 số nguyên từ bàn phím cho biến n, ta chọn câu lệnh nào?
A. input(‘Nhập số nguyên n: ‘,n)
B. n=int(input(‘Nhập số nguyên n:‘))
C. n=int(‘Nhập số nguyên n: ‘)
D. n:=int(input(‘Nhập số nguyên n: ‘))
Câu 11. Trong NNLT Python, biểu thức sau cho kết quả bằng bao nhiêu? 2**3+4//2-3%2
A. 7
B. 8
C. 9
D. 10
Câu 12: Trong NNLT Python, biểu thức số học nào sau đây là hợp lệ?
A. 5*a + 7*b + 8*c;
B. 5a + 7b + 8c;
C. {a + b}*c;
D. a*b(a+b);
PHẦN II: Câu trắc nghiệm đúng sai. Thí sinh trả lời từ câu 1 đến câu 4 Trong mỗi ý a), b), c), d) ở mỗi câu,thí sinh chọn đúng hoặc sai.
...........
Đáp án đề thi giữa kì 2 Tin học 10
Xem đầy đủ đáp án đề thi trong file tải về
..............
Tải file tài liệu để xem thêm đề kiểm tra giữa kì 2 Tin học 10
Chọn file cần tải:
